AIDS Scientists express hope for cure




With Nigerian children rated as the most AIDS infected in the world, this news from Malaysia must be good news indeed. AIDS scientists have expressed optimism over their search for a cure for the disease Saturday ahead of a major conference in Kuala Lumpur,Malaysia with more funding and research breakthroughs boosting their hopes. Thousands of delegates will attend the four-day International AIDS Society (IAS) Conference which starts on Sunday in the Malaysian capital, the first time the bi-annual meeting will be held in Asia. Sharon Lewin from Monash University in Melbourne, Australia, said funding for cure research had gone from millions to tens of millions of dollars per year.

“I think we are a long way off, but what has changed in the last three years is a realisation, that there needs to be a commitment (to this),” she told AFP in a telephone interview. “In 2010, at that time, very few people really believed it was possible… Between that time and now, there has been a major shift. There’s evidence that things have really been moving.” Deborah Persaud of the US Johns Hopkins Children’s Center in Baltimore, Maryland, said the case of the “Mississippi baby” that her team worked on presented a “ray of hope”.

Watermelon: The New $-éX Drug For Men



Men hoping for some fireworks in their love life this Fourth of July may want to skip the burgers and beer at the barbecue and eat plenty of…instead.  It turns out, watermelon may be a natural Viagra, says a researcher. That’s because the popular summer fruit is richer than experts believed in an amino acid called citrulline, which relaxes and dilates blood vessels much like Viagra and other drugs meant to treat erectile dysfunction (ED).
Until recently, many scientists thought most of the citrulline was in the watermelon rind. But now, experts have discovered that there is more citrulline in the edible part than previously believed.
Why does this work?
The amino acid citrulline is converted into the amino acid arginine. This is a precursor for nitric oxide, and the nitric oxide, a blood vessel relaxer that enhances circulation to all your vital parts.
How much watermelon should you eat?
A typical 4-ounce serving of watermelon (about 10 watermelon balls) has about 150 milligrams of citrulline.

World's oldest living siblings alive 818 years and counting ??? ( True ?)



World's oldest living siblings alive 818 years and counting
 A woman turned 105 this week and when adding up her age with all of her other siblings, the years amount to 818.

The Melis siblings, who live on the island of Sardinia, are officially the world's oldest, with nine brothers and sisters clocking up a total of 818 years between them, the Italian news media reported.

The older sibling, Consolata, is 105 and has nine children, 24 grandchildren and 25 great-grandchildren, according to the news media, adding that the longevity of the Melis siblings had been recognized as a Guinness World Record.

Video: Nigerians struggle to recite the pledge. Patriotic Or not Not ?



Battabox headed out onto the streets of Lagos to ask Nigerians if they know their national pledge – and you may be surprised by the answers and recitals!

“We are looking for that patriotic Nigerian,” says Battabox presenter, Kayode. The full pledge is below:

I pledge to Nigeria my country,
To be faithful, loyal and honest,
To serve Nigeria with all my strength,
To defend her unity,
And uphold her honour and glory,
So help me God.
